"Nuget.EnvironmentUtility"的类型初始值设定项引发异常



我在第二个计算机上,同样的问题。我认为这一定是我在Visual Studio中使用的工具的组合,但是我经常会遇到此错误。

Install-Package : The type initializer for 'NuGet.EnvironmentUtility' threw an exception.
At line:1 char:35
+ get-project -all | Install-Package <<<<  xamarin.forms
    + CategoryInfo          : NotSpecified: (:) [Install-Package], TypeInitializationException
    + FullyQualifiedErrorId : System.TypeInitializationException,NuGet.PowerShell.Commands.InstallPackageCommand

我最终会用卸载/重新安装nuget,重新启动我的计算机和删除配置文件,直到它再次工作为止。我永远不知道实际上是哪个部分。

还有其他人看过吗?解决的正确步骤是什么?


Microsoft Visual Studio Professional 2013版本12.0.31101.00更新 4 Microsoft .NET框架版本4.5.50938

安装版本:专业

Visual Studio Team Explorer 2013 06177-004-0444002-02083 Microsoft Team Explorer 2013年Visual Studio

Visual Basic 2013 06177-004-04444002-02083 Microsoft Visual Basic 2013

Visual C#2013 06177-004-04444002-02083 Microsoft Visual C#2013

Visual C 2013 06177-004-04444002-02083 Microsoft Visual C 2013

Visual F#2013 06177-004-04444002-02083 Microsoft Visual F#2013

Visual Studio 2013代码分析拼写检查器
06177-004-0444002-02083Microsoft®VisualStudio®2013代码分析 拼写检查器

International CrorySpell™拼写校正系统的部分© 1993年由Lernout&amp;Hauspie Speech Products N.V.保留所有权利。

《美国遗产®英语词典》,第三 版权所有©1992 Houghton Mifflin Company。电子版本 获得Lernout&amp;Hauspie演讲产品N.V.所有权利 保留。

应用程序洞察力的Visual Studio软件包1.0应用程序 洞察力的视觉工作室工具

ASP.NET和Web工具12.4.51016.0 Microsoft Web开发人员工具 包含以下组件:支持创建和开放 ASP.NET Web Projects浏览器链接:之间的通信渠道 HTML,CSS和 JavaScript页面检查员:ASP.NET Web项目的检查工具 脚手架:构建和运行代码生成器的框架 Microsoft Azure网站Web的服务器资源管理器扩展程序 出版:发布ASP.NET Web项目的扩展名托管 提供商,本地服务器或Microsoft Azure

ASP.NET Web框架和工具2012.2 4.1.21001.0 信息,请访问http://go.microsoft.com/fwlink/?linkid=309563

ASP.NET Web框架和工具2013 5.2.21010.0 信息,请访问http://www.asp.net/

常见的Azure工具1.3提供了用于Azure使用的通用服务 移动服务和Microsoft Azure工具。

Jetbrains Resmanper平台6构建6.0.20141219.120158 2014-12-19 12:56:02Z Jetbrains Resmanper Platform for for Microsoft Visual Studio。有关RESMARAPER的更多信息 平台,请访问http://www.jetbrains.com/resharper。版权所有©2015 Jetbrains,Inc。

Microsoft Azure移动服务工具1.3 Microsoft Azure Mobile 服务工具

Nuget软件包管理器2.8.60318.734 Nuget Package Manager在Visual中 工作室。有关Nuget的更多信息,请访问 http://docs.nuget.org/。

PowerShell工具1.3使用 powershell

抢先分析可视化器1.2 Microsoft Visual Studio 扩展以可视化抢先的总摘要 分析产品

SQL Server数据工具12.0.41012.0 Microsoft SQL Server数据工具

Windows Phone 8.1 SDK Integration 1.0此软件包集成 Windows Phone 8.1 SDK的工具进入菜单和控制 视觉工作室。

Xamarin 3.11.445.0(5061F92)视觉工作室扩展以启用 Xamarin.ios和Xamarin.android的开发。

Xamarin.android 5.1.0.115(D23DA369E436488F38C8C8C8FE8FE8A9AE7D9EA5256B) Visual Studio插件可为Xamarin.android提供开发。

xamarin.forms IntelliSense 1.0提供Intellisense Xamarin.forms在XML编辑器中。

Xamarin.ios 8.10.0.0(7741CC495AB0BAF04FF04F0405D0604BC27F0ECAE2E) 视觉工作室扩展以启用Xamarin.ios的开发。

xamarin.ios统一迁移1.0 Xamarin的自动迁移 iOS经典项目unified

xamarin.testcloud.Integration 1.0 Xamarin测试的早期预览 云集成

我正在获取此问题,并通过关闭VS的所有实例在使用问题重新打开解决方案之前就解决了此问题。

已经多次遇到了完全相同的问题,并且无法弄清楚。看到您的安装列表使我认为这一定是视觉工作室,Resmarper和Xamarin的混合,我也已经安装了。

我真的不想放弃我的载荷!

编辑:我看到了一个错误,该错误是针对涉及Xamarin的Visual Studio插件生成怪异错误的非常相似的问题。我看到的那个应该是固定的,或者很快就会在阿尔法。尽管我无法确定它是否会解决这个特定问题。如果我再次找到指向错误的链接。就我而言,这是由于扩展的冲突而造成的。我删除了所有过剩的扩展(就我而言 - 有关" Azure"," Advertising"one_answers" Pubcenter"的所有内容),现在似乎可以使用。只要删除Microsoft Advertising SDK不是一个琐碎的事情,建议使用Total Unstaller或类似程序。

将Azure SDK更新为最新版本(在"更新"选项卡上的工具 ->扩展名和更新下显示为更新)为我解决了此问题。

最新更新